Concrete with metal fiber is a novel composite material formed by incorporating an appropriate amount of short steel fibers into the matrix of ordinary concrete. It can be constructed using traditional casting methods or sprayed forming techniques and possesses excellent physical and mechanical properties. Compared to conventional concrete, concrete with metal fiber not only overcomes the inherent drawbacks of low tensile strength, limited elongation, and brittleness of ordinary concrete, but also significantly enhances its flexural, shear, tensile, fatigue, and crack resistance properties.

 

The incorporation of steel fibers significantly improves the crack resistance and toughness of concrete. This is especially notable when the material is subjected to external impacts, loads, or extreme environmental conditions. Metal fibers, uniformly distributed within the concrete matrix, effectively prevent crack propagation and enhance the material's fatigue and impact resistance. Studies show that when the steel fiber content is 15%-20% and the water-cement ratio is 0.45, the tensile strength of steel fiber reinforced concrete can increase by 50%-70%, the flexural strength can rise by 120%-180%, the impact strength can improve by 10-20 times, the impact fatigue strength can increase by 15-20 times, the flexural toughness can increase by approximately 14-20 times, and the wear resistance also shows significant improvement.

In addition, concrete with metal fiber exhibits remarkable durability. The presence of metal fibers greatly enhances the concrete's impermeability, waterproofing, freeze-thaw resistance, and corrosion resistance. In extremely cold, humid, or corrosive environments, steel fiber reinforced concrete effectively protects the matrix from external damage, thereby extending the lifespan of structures. As a result, steel fiber reinforced concrete is widely used in a variety of engineering fields, including bridges, tunnels, roads, airport runways, industrial floors, and structures requiring blast resistance or seismic performance.

 

In summary, concrete with metal fiber, with its excellent mechanical properties and durability, has become a key material in modern engineering for enhancing the performance of concrete, and is widely applied in the construction industry.
